Why GST Annual Return Filing is Essential?

Consolidate Yearly GST Data

The GSTR-9 annual return consolidates all monthly/quarterly returns (GSTR-1, GSTR-3B) into a single statement, providing a complete picture of your GST compliance for the financial year.

Reconcile & Avoid Mismatches

Filing the annual return helps reconcile outward supplies, input tax credit, and taxes paid. Correcting mismatches on time reduces the risk of notices and penalties.

Mandatory Above Turnover Threshold

Registered taxpayers with aggregate turnover above the prescribed limit must file GSTR-9. Non-filing may attract late fees and impact future compliance.

If you are an entrepreneur or business owner in Aligarh, understanding the intricacies of GST Annual Return Filing (GSTR-9) is crucial for your business’s compliance. The GSTR-9 is a comprehensive yearly return required under the GST law of India for all registered taxpayers. Filing this return accurately ensures that all your inward and outward supplies, as well as credit availed and taxes paid over the year, are accounted for. To begin the GST Annual Return Filing process in Aligarh, gather your financial documents, login to the GST portal, and navigate to the 'Annual Return' section to select your filing year.
Normal taxpayers with a turnover exceeding INR 2 crores, SEZ units, and those transitioning from a composition scheme to a regular scheme in Aligarh must file GSTR-9.
The deadline for filing GSTR-9 in Aligarh is typically 31st December of the following financial year, although extensions can occur, so always check official notifications.
Yes, if certain criteria such as no outward supply or claimed input credit are met, you can opt for a Nil return filing in Aligarh by stating so in the GST portal.
Essential documents include monthly returns (GSTR-1, GSTR-2A, GSTR-3B), annual financial statements, and reconciliation statements for businesses in Aligarh.
